Output 6d8157941aa7fef958cf8bd973a5237a726fce5473fcc1e8de0c6ba345667809:1

value
369372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7273266dd3a3c19f8a3635402ba19e2b0e33379 OP_EQUAL
address
3Kr3MAXiV25Wxqw3E8rpPd1suofHwkXcWA
transaction
6d8157941aa7fef958cf8bd973a5237a726fce5473fcc1e8de0c6ba345667809
spent
true